
网络
四九城小白~阿勋
这个作者很懒,什么都没留下…
展开
-
C++面试总结之网络(一)
1.HTTP协议HTTP:超文本传输协议,基于TCP/IP主要特点:(1)简单快速:客户向服务器请求服务时,只需要传递请求方法和路径(2)灵活:允许传输任意类型的数据对象(3)无连接:每次连接只处理一个请求,服务器处理完客户端请求并收到客户端应答后立即断开(4)无状态协议:协议对事物处理没有记忆能力(5)支持B/S和C/S模式HTTP1.0的请求方法:GET POST HE...原创 2019-10-26 15:36:43 · 209 阅读 · 0 评论 -
反向地址转换协议
反向地址转换协议引言产生原因工作原理工作过程服务器编辑报文格式RARP服务器解决方法引言反向地址转换协议(RARP:Reverse Address Resolution Protocol) 反向地址转换协议(RARP)允许局域网的物理机器从网关服务器的 ARP 表或者缓存上请求其 IP 地址。网络管理员在局域网网关路由器里创建一个表以映射物理地址(MAC)和与其对应的 IP 地址。当设置一台新...转载 2019-10-20 23:11:07 · 622 阅读 · 0 评论 -
TCPdump抓包命令
TCPdump抓包命令tcpdump是一个用于截取网络分组,并输出分组内容的工具。tcpdump凭借强大的功能和灵活的截取策略,使其成为类UNIX系统下用于网络分析和问题排查的首选工具。tcpdump提供了源代码,公开了接口,因此具备很强的可扩展性,对于网络维护和入侵者都是非常有用的工具。tcpdump存在于基本的Linux系统中,由于它需要将网络界面设置为混杂模式,普通用户不能正常执行,但具备r...原创 2019-04-26 23:31:19 · 300 阅读 · 0 评论 -
TCP和UDP的区别和联系
TCP是传输控制协议,提供的是面向连接,可靠的字节流服务,当客户和服务器彼此交换数据前,必须先在双方之间建立一个TCP链接,链接之后才能传输数据,TCP提供超时重发,丢弃重复数据,检验数据,流量控制等功能,保证数据能从一端传到另一端UDP是用户数据报协议,是一个简单的面向数据报的运输层协议,UDP不提供可靠性,它只是把应用程序传给IP层的数据报发出去,但是并不能保证它能到达目的地。由于UDP在...原创 2019-09-01 20:47:26 · 401 阅读 · 0 评论 -
WinSocket常用函数
1.int WSAStartup( WORD wVersionRequested, LPWSADATA lpWSAData);为了在应用程序当中调用任何一个Winsock API函数,首先第一件事情就是必须通过WSAStartup函数完成对Winsock服务的初始化,因此需要调用WSAStartup函数。使用Socket的程序在使用Socket之前必须调用WSAStartup函数。该函数的第一...原创 2019-09-15 22:17:56 · 450 阅读 · 0 评论 -
网络~协议篇
协议篇ARP工作原理报文格式ARP协议报文字段抓包解析FTPFTP的传输有两种方式:ASCII和BINARY模式区别:TCPTCP 服务的特点:TFTPUDPUDP特点:ICMP原理:SMTPSMTP要经过建立连接、传送邮件和释放连接3个阶段。具体为:ARP即地址解析协议,实现通过IP地址得知其物理地址。在TCP/IP网络环境下,每个主机都分配了一个32位的IP地址,这种互联网地址是在网...原创 2019-09-27 23:09:17 · 388 阅读 · 0 评论 -
BS架构与CS架构的区别(最详细)
BS架构与CS架构的区别引言特点C/S系统结构B/S系统结构CS与BS的比较C/S 与 B/S 区别:现状与趋势(转自知乎)引言C/S结构,即Client/Server(客户机/服务器)结构,是大家熟知的软件系统体系结构,通过将任务合理分配到Client端和Server端,降低了系统的通讯开销,可以充分利用两端硬件环境的优势。早期的软件系统多以此作为首选设计标准。B/S结构,即Browse...原创 2019-10-05 16:45:59 · 171739 阅读 · 12 评论